30: AN INTACT NORTHWEST PERSIAN KURDISH DOUBLE BAG
Each of the early 20th century pile woven bag faces with dark blue field and an all over design of interlocking offset rows of lozenges each enclosing a hooked flower head inside dark blue border with continuous octagons, an ivory inner border enclosing continuous meandering vines linking plants - all in nice jewel tones of color; the reverse with flat woven horizontal bands with serrated edged medallions outlined in woven colors, plus some embroidered panels.
Measures 51 x 26 inches.
Scattered edge and end wear, separations, minor mothing and small holes to each, oxidized browns, old macramé repair at the main joint, urine stain to one, dry and dusty with surface debris.
